This is an exciting time to join NHS England as a High Secure Case Manager as we create a shift in the approach to commissioning specialised mental health, learning disability and autism services with a focus on the transformation of the delivery of care pathways. NHS-Led Provider Collaboratives are now live and you can be pivotal in developing this new approach. You will be one of four case managers responsible for a portfolio of secure services mainly high secure.

The role supports the business in driving transformation as well as value for money in planning, commissioning and service. The role requires a combination of subject matter expertise and technical skills to promote strong service delivery.

The services include a combination of mental health services provided by both NHS and Independent Sector providers.

The Specialised Mental Health Commissioned Services Are

  • Adult Secure Learning Disability & Mental Health services
  • Child & Adolescent Mental Health inpatient services
  • Perinatal inpatient services
  • Inpatient services for Deaf

In April 2023, NHS England, NHS Digital, and Health Education England merged to create a new, single organisation to lead the NHS in England. This new NHS England is designed to create a simpler, smaller, high performing, organisation that leads the NHS more effectively and is a better place to work. Speaking with one voice to the service.

The New NHS England Board Have Set Out The Top-level Purpose For The New Organisation To Lead The NHS In England To Deliver High-quality Services For All, Which Will Inform The Detailed Design Work And We Will Achieve This Purpose By

  • Enabling local systems and providers to improve the health of their people and patients and reduce health inequalities.
  • Making the NHS a great place to work, where our people can make a difference and achieve their potential.
  • Working collaboratively to ensure our healthcare workforce has the right knowledge, skills, values and behaviours to deliver accessible, compassionate care
  • Optimising the use of digital technology, research, and innovation
  • Delivering value for money.
